One of the primary benefits of LiFePO4 batteries is their remarkable safety profile. Unlike other lithium-ion batteries, such as those using cobalt or nickel, LiFePO4 batteries are less prone to overheating and catching fire. The thermal stability of LiFePO4 chemistry allows it to withstand higher temperatures and reduces the risk of thermal runaway, making it an ideal choice for users who prioritize safety.

Another notable advantage of the 3.2V 40Ah LiFePO4 battery is its long life cycle. These batteries typically boast a cycle life of over 2,000 to 3,000 charge-discharge cycles, which far exceeds that of traditional lead-acid batteries. This longevity translates to lower replacement costs and reduced environmental impact, as fewer batteries need to be produced and disposed of over time. Users can enjoy the benefits of a reliable energy source without the frequent maintenance or replacement challenges often associated with shorter-lived alternatives.

The energy density of LiFePO4 batteries should not be overlooked either. While they may have a lower energy density compared to other lithium-ion technologies, the 3.2V 40Ah variant strikes an excellent balance between size, weight, and performance. Their compact design makes them suitable for a range of applications, from portable devices to larger energy storage systems that require efficient space utilization.

In terms of cycling performance, the 3.2V 40Ah LiFePO4 battery can deliver high discharge currents while maintaining voltage stability under load. This feature is particularly beneficial for applications that require a consistent power supply, such as electric vehicles, renewable energy systems, and power tools. The ability to provide consistent performance means that users can rely on this battery for demanding applications without experiencing significant drops in efficiency.

Moreover, the environmental impact of LiFePO4 batteries is comparatively less harmful than that of other battery technologies. LiFePO4 does not contain heavy metals like cadmium or lead, and the materials used in its construction are more eco-friendly. As businesses and individuals aim to reduce their carbon footprint, the 3.2V 40Ah LiFePO4 battery offers a sustainable alternative to power consumption.
